About the Opportunity

The Learning & Development | Quality Assurance specialist (LDQA) is responsible for designing, developing, and implementing effective training programs and materials for employees within an organization. The successful candidate will also responsible for ensuring the quality and effectiveness of the training programs through evaluation, assessment, and continuous improvement.

The successful candidate will work closely with department leaders and subject matter experts to identify training needs, design training programs, manage the delivery of training programs and conduct audits of cases performed by operations teams  to ensure accuracy, consistency, and adherence to established standards. At your core, you will thrive in a fast-paced, collaborative, result-driven environment and be able to adapt and adjust plans on the fly. You must also have strong prioritization skills and a willingness to roll up one's sleeves to get the job done.

Key Responsibilities: What You’ll be Doing

  • Develop and maintain training content and quality nuances for global business services teams.
  •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ders for training-need-analysis (TnA) exercise, ongoing training recommendations based on product/process knowledge test (PKT) results
  • Point of contact (POC) and trusted partner for internal stakeholders on training progress reports and interventions including training and development activities planning, attendance, results of tests and assessments, and retraining requirements.
  • Introduce and presents training and development programs using various forms and formats including group discussions, lectures, simulations, and videos.
  • Conduct daily audits based on the group target assignment as per the quality assurance parameters
  • Close any training and knowledge gaps with internal team (Learning & Development, Quality Assurance and Content) as well as stakeholders through calibration to drive positive value and impact to the organization.
  • Initiate and lead continuous process improvement by analyzing performance reports to identify trends and patterns that may interfere with achieving goals and communicating with the necessary team, i.e OpEx, Ops Team, etc. for further action.
  • Assist QA manager on any assignments or projects to improve the overall service quality and review accuracy of the team eg. create and communicate best practice/quality information/infographic to the Global Operation team.

Requirements: What We Look For In You

  • Minimum 2-4 years experience in Training or Quality Assurance role preferably in Customer Service/Customer Due Diligence/Fraud Risk/Anti-money Laundering operations.
  • Experience with learning management systems (LMS) and e-learning development tools.
  • Able to communicate fluently(speaking and writing) in English and one of these languages - French
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ships and collaborate effectively with stakeholders at all levels of the organization.
  • Independent and able to multitask, able to work within timelines
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ced, dynamic environment with changing priorities.
